Five years ago, renters in ZIP 92831 in Fullerton, CA paid around $1,843 a month. That figure now sits near $2,640, up 43.2% from the 2021 baseline. On the earnings side, the typical household in ZIP 92831 in Fullerton, CA now reports about $89,278, up from $79,461 in 2021. Because rent grew faster than wages over the same span, the affordability picture has tightened relative to 2021. Census counts show ZIP 92831 in Fullerton, CA losing about 1,241 residents over the five-year window, down 3.4% on net. ZIP code 92831 covers Fullerton, CA. The median rent here is $2,640/mo as of July 2026. A 1-bedroom rents for a median of $2,650/mo. A 2-bedroom rents for a median of $3,120/mo.

At 35% of local median household income ($89,278/yr), ZIP 92831 ranks as moderate compared to the national benchmark of 30%. Rents have increased 2.6% over the past year.

How much is rent in ZIP code 92831?

As of July 20, 2026, the median monthly rent in ZIP 92831 (Fullerton, CA) is $2,640. This is based on aggregated data from public sources and community submissions.

How does ZIP 92831 rent compare to the US average?

ZIP 92831's median rent of $2,640/mo is $675 (34%) above the US national median of $1,965/mo.

How does ZIP 92831 compare to other ZIPs in California?

ZIP 92831 falls in the middle range for California, ranking #547 out of 907 ZIPs at $2,640/mo.

How much income do you need to rent in ZIP 92831?

To keep rent at or below 30% of gross income, you would need to earn at least $106,000/year (~$51/hour full-time) to afford the median rent of $2,640/mo in ZIP 92831. The local median household income is $89,278/yr, meaning the typical household falls short of that threshold.

Is rent going up or down in ZIP 92831?

Rent in ZIP 92831 has increased 2.6% over the past year as of July 20, 2026, putting upward pressure on renter budgets.

Is ZIP 92831 an affordable place to rent?

ZIP 92831 is considered moderate for renters. At $2,640/mo, rent takes approximately 35% of the local median household income ($89,278/yr). The standard benchmark is 30%. ZIP 92831 slightly exceeds that threshold, so budgeting carefully matters here.

What percentage of ZIP 92831 residents rent vs. own?

According to Census data, approximately 59% of ZIP 92831 households are renters, while 41% are owner-occupied. With a majority renter population, ZIP 92831 has a strong rental market.

How does ZIP 92831 compare to the rest of Fullerton?

ZIP 92831 is more affordable than Fullerton overall. At $2,640/mo, it's $232 below the Fullerton citywide median of $2,872/mo.
